浪潮数字企业(00596) - 2024 - 年度财报
00596INSPUR DIGI ENT(00596)2025-04-28 14:34

Financial Performance - The company reported a revenue of RMB 8,200,805,000 for the year ending December 31, 2024, a decrease of 1.1% compared to RMB 8,294,446,000 in 2023[9]. - Cloud service revenue increased by 38.1% year-on-year, reaching RMB 2,761,458,000, accounting for 51.9% of the total revenue from software and cloud services[9]. - The gross profit for the reporting period was RMB 2,208,419,000, representing a 15.2% increase from RMB 1,917,802,000 in the previous year, with an overall gross margin of 26.9%[19]. - Profit before tax surged significantly to RMB 480,391,000, a substantial increase attributed to cloud services profitability of RMB 132,519,000, up 335.8%[23]. - Profit attributable to owners rose dramatically to RMB 384,705,000, with basic earnings per share increasing to RMB 0.3369 from RMB 0.1766[24]. Research and Development - Research and development expenses were RMB 864,719,000, a slight increase of 0.6% from RMB 859,197,000 in 2023, reflecting the company's ongoing cloud transformation efforts[20]. - The company plans to continue increasing R&D investment and expand its market presence, particularly in state-owned enterprises and small to medium-sized enterprises[13]. - The company aims to enhance its "AI First" strategy, focusing on AI model technology and digital transformation services for over 120,000 enterprises[10]. Cloud Services and Technology - The cloud services business experienced rapid revenue growth, supported by the launch of the Haiyue large model platform 2.0 and other new tools[35][36]. - The company has established a comprehensive enterprise-level AI model application solution, with over 40 intelligent application scenarios implemented in various projects[11]. - The company launched the Haiyue PaaS platform 7.0, which includes seven sub-platforms, enhancing intelligent operations and automation capabilities, and has been recognized with multiple awards, including the CCF Science and Technology Progress Award[39]. - The Haiyue ERP GS Cloud 7.0 was released, focusing on collaboration, intelligence, and high-quality goals, achieving the highest market share in China's group management software sector[40]. Market and Client Engagement - The company achieved significant breakthroughs in the central state-owned enterprise market, assisting over 79 central enterprises and 190 Fortune China 500 companies in digital transformation[34]. - The company has been recognized as a leader in the PaaS market and has assisted 43 benchmark clients in receiving awards, enhancing its industry influence[12]. - The company signed contracts with major clients such as China National Agricultural Development and Shandong Guotou for financial sharing projects, enhancing operational efficiency[45]. Corporate Governance - The board consists of seven members, including three executive directors, one non-executive director, and three independent non-executive directors[66]. - The independent non-executive directors account for over one-third of the board, ensuring strong independence[66]. - The company held seven board meetings and one shareholders' meeting in the fiscal year ending December 31, 2024[69]. - The board is committed to enhancing corporate governance standards and practices to ensure compliance with legal and professional standards[64]. Risk Management - The company has engaged external consultants to optimize its risk management system[108]. - The risk management framework is based on a "three lines of defense" model, ensuring effective internal controls[109]. - The company has identified ten categories of risks, which have been detailed in the report[113]. - The internal audit department conducts independent reviews of the company's major risk monitoring and regulatory procedures annually[115]. Shareholder Relations and Dividends - The company emphasizes maintaining investor relations through various channels, including investor meetings and conference calls[100]. - The group proposed a final dividend of HKD 0.08 per ordinary share for the year ending December 31, 2024, subject to shareholder approval[143]. - The board will consider various factors, including financial conditions and market conditions, when deciding on dividend payments[103]. Compliance and Legal Matters - The company has confirmed compliance with the securities trading standards set forth in the main board listing rules[89]. - The company has adopted and strives to comply with the corporate governance code as per the listing rules[63]. - The company has established a structured approach to managing related party transactions, ensuring fairness and compliance with regulations[149]. Environmental and Social Responsibility - The company emphasizes environmental compliance and has integrated environmental factors into investment decisions to manage procurement costs and emissions[137]. - The group is focused on developing energy-saving technologies and conducting environmental assessments to reduce risks and losses[137]. Employee and Operational Management - The company has implemented a performance evaluation system, including equity incentive mechanisms, to retain key employees and ensure service quality[121]. - The company is committed to ongoing training and awareness programs to strengthen confidentiality and data protection practices among employees[127]. - The company has established a disaster recovery plan and business continuity plan to address potential IT system failures, maintaining a low risk level[127].
